top of page

FIRMWARE UPDATE BROUGHT TO YOU BY SONICBOOM

 

**This firmware is specific to the Artillery Hornet with a BLTOUCH** see my other listings for the Stock Hornet with Mesh Bed Leveling without the BLTouch.

 

**Flash firmware at your own risk!!** You really can't brick your printer but you can incur some downtime if not done properly. I will do my best to assist should an issue arise, Marlin firmware is FREE under the GPL license and can be obtained from marlinfw.org. You are only paying for a customized, tested and supported version for the Hornet.  It also comes with close to immediate support unless you are on another continent, then it is about a 6 hour delay. 

 

It is best NOT to flash your firmware immediately after purchasing a 3D printer. Instead, accustom yourself to it and how you print, once you feel you reached the limits of your current firmware, you can upgrade.

 

I hope you enjoy the quality of my firmware builds and hope it helps your printing success. I decided to create my own firmware after trying one firmware the owner felt he knew what features I wanted and which ones I didn't, and another that sent my nozzle dragging across the bed of my week old printer.. at that point I felt I had to make my own and not only maintain it as much and as fast as possible, but also ensure any features available are being taken advantage of while at the same time configuring the firmware to give us Sidewinder/Genius/Hornet owners the best possible prints.

 

I only charge a small fee to account for a fraction of the time spent compiling, updating, customizing, testing, troubleshooting and supporting my firmware version, Thank you and Happy printing!

 

Note, I will try to keep the last 3 firmware's in rotation but if you need a special configuration for your printer please let me know what you need and I will be happy to tweak it for your specific setup.

 

Updating instructions will also be added to download
Video now uploaded showing flashing method here or read on below: https://youtu.be/BW2L6MWbq3o


1. Download and install STM32CubeProgrammer from https://www.st.com/en/development-tools/stm32cubeprog.html, this will be used to upload the firmware to the printer, we will use DFU mode for that.

2.Download and install Pronterface https://github.com/kliment/Printrun

4. Now connect the printer to the computer via USB and open Pronterface and select your port and baudrate, 250000 should work, in the command window type M997 and press send, ignore the errors and open STM32CubeProgrammer, on the right side, select USB for port and then the super extra bright fluorescent green connect button. Once connected, press Open File and browse to the firmware you just downloaded and press the Download button to send flash the printer.

5. Congratulations!! your printer is now running the latest firmware with some extra bells and whistles.

6.After firmware is flashed if you see an option to initialize EEPROM select RESET. This is a new feature to ensure you have the latest settings loaded.

7. Enjoy!

8.  Probe offset are [-54, 4, 0], These setting will get you going, but based on your printer settings when you print the probe mount, you will want to measure your offsets and enter them into the menu and save them. If you print a different probe make sure you set your offsets in the menu. you can also resize the probe mount in your slicer by 1.5mm in the Z axis only to eliminate the Y axis offset.

 

BLTouch wiring 
1 - (Brown)
2 + (Red)
3 P (White)
4 - (Black)
5 S (Yellow)

 

Swap the yellow and white wires on the BLTouch connector
No need to remove the stock Z limit switch but if you do it can be used to make a filament runout sensor.

 

NOTE: If the printer is not recognized by your computer, download and install Zadig’s USB driver software from https://zadig.akeo.ie/

 

Once installed under options tab press “List all Devices”
Find “STM32 BOOTLOADER” and install the WinUSB driver

 

YouTube link to BLTouch test from Menu
https://youtube.com/shorts/-u84QQsZxUI?feature=share

adding link to LED Hotend fan, select 30mm 24v
https://amzn.to/3wPbLA5

Artillery Hornet UBL for BLTouch w Input Shaping Marlin 2.1.3 Firmware

Artikelnummer: HRNTBLT2.13
5,00$Preis
exkl. MwSt.
    bottom of page